The Infamous ‘Generator’ Celebration Fails
Hassan Ali is famous for his signature “Generator” celebration—a high-energy move where he mimics pulling a starter cord. However, this celebration hasn’t always gone to plan. One of the most viral Hassan Ali funny moments occurred during a match against Zimbabwe when he attempted the move so vigorously that he actually pulled a neck muscle!
Cricket fans on social media turned this into a meme sensation. Seeing a professional athlete get injured by his own celebration was both painful and incredibly goofy, perfectly summing up Hassan’s “all-or-nothing” personality.

1. Why is Hassan Ali called the ‘Generator’?
He is nicknamed ‘Generator’ because of his unique wicket-taking celebration where he mimics the action of pulling a lever to start a diesel generator.
2. Did Hassan Ali really get injured while celebrating?
Yes, during a tour of Zimbabwe in 2018, Hassan Ali suffered a neck strain while performing his signature celebration after taking a wicket.
3. Is Hassan Ali popular in India?
Yes, despite the sporting rivalry, Indian fans enjoy Hassan Ali’s funny clips and energetic personality. His marriage to Samiya Arzoo, who hails from Haryana, India, also creates a special connection with Indian fans.
